[Statement: Janet White v. Thomas Halliburton] : autograph manuscript signed statement in the case of Janet White of Edinburgh v. Thomas Halliburton, bookbinder of Glasgow, manuscript and autograph manuscript signed draft : [n.p.], ca. 1817-1818.

Concerning an analysis of jurisdiction of U.S. courts, submitted to the Scottish Court oif Sessions by Henry Wheaton and "J.W.S." The dispute concerns the estate of William White of Charleston, S.C.

1 item (21 p.)

Henry Wheaton's career included terms as a reporter for the U.S. Supreme Court (1816-1827) and U.S. chargé d'affaires to Denmark (1827-1834). He was a noted historian of international law.
